What It Is
Spiritual energy can be defined as a fundamental life force or vital energy that flows through all living beings. This concept is often linked to various traditions and practices, emphasizing the connection between the mind, body, and spirit. While not a physical substance, spiritual energy is believed to influence emotional and physical well-being. Various cultures have different interpretations of this energy, but it is often associated with concepts such as chi (in Chinese philosophy), prana (in Indian philosophy), and spirit (in many indigenous cultures).

Traditional Uses
Throughout history, many cultures have recognized the importance of spiritual energy in health and wellness. Ancient practices such as:
- Ayurveda: In India, the concept of prana is central, with practices aimed at enhancing its flow through meditation, yoga, and dietary choices.
- Taoism: In China, qi is cultivated through tai chi, qigong, and acupuncture, focusing on balancing energy channels in the body.
- Indigenous Practices: Many Native American and other indigenous cultures utilize rituals, ceremonies, and herbal remedies to connect with spiritual energy and promote healing.
What Modern Research Suggests
Modern scientific investigation into spiritual energy is still evolving, but there are preliminary studies that suggest certain practices may have beneficial effects on mental and physical health. Research has shown that:
- Meditation and mindfulness practices can reduce stress and anxiety, leading to improved emotional health.
- Therapies like yoga may enhance physical mobility and emotional resilience.
- Sound therapy has been shown to affect brainwave patterns and promote relaxation.
While more rigorous research is needed, these findings indicate that practices aimed at enhancing spiritual energy may contribute positively to overall well-being.

Safety, Contraindications & Interactions
While engaging with spiritual energy practices is generally safe, there are considerations to keep in mind:
- Medications: Consult with a healthcare provider if using herbs, as they may interact with medications such as:
- Antidepressants
- Blood thinners
- Hormonal medications
- Pregnancy & Breastfeeding: Some herbs and essential oils may not be safe; consult a healthcare provider.
- Pre-existing Conditions: Individuals with certain mental health conditions should approach meditation and similar practices with caution, preferably under guidance.
